Available Dumpster Sizes



Considering the variety of dumpster sizes available is a useful action in ensuring your task's waste disposal requirements are satisfied successfully. Dumpster dimensions typically range from 10 to 40 cubic yards, with variants in between.

A 10-yard dumpster appropriates for small jobs like a garage cleanout or little restroom remodel. For medium-sized tasks such as a kitchen area improvement or flooring replacement, a 20-yard dumpster may be better.

If you're taking on a bigger project like a major home improvement or commercial building, a 30 or 40-yard dumpster would be the ideal option to suit the volume of waste generated.

It's crucial to evaluate the amount and type of waste you anticipate producing to identify the ideal dumpster dimension. Selecting a bigger dumpster than required can cause unneeded expenses, while choosing one that's too small might need added pick-ups or lead to overflow.
